Ronald Curin Obituary

Ron was born in Chicago Illinois to Charles & Mildred Curin. He had one brother named Allen. He grew up there in Chicago playing baseball and hockey, and taking family vacations to Wisconsin. Ron graduated from Faregate High School in 1952. He then served 2 years in the Army Artillery in Washington D.C. When his time was completed, he returned to Chicago, and started working for Illinois Bell Telephone. He met and married Diane Konecny in 1957. While in Chicago, they had two sons, Richard and Jim. In 1963, they traveled to Oregon on vacation, and decided not to go back. Ron got a job at Molalla telephone, and Diane returned to Chicago with the boys to pack up and make the move. After a few jobs, Ron settled into a career with Southern Pacific Railroad and during his 35 years there, worked his way up from an extra Lineman to Cable Splicer. During this time Ron and Diane had two more children, David, and a daughter Christine. With the promotion it meant moving from Colton, Oregon to the Elmira - Veneta area. In 1995, Ron remarried to Odella Snyder. Ron was a volunteer fireman for more than 25 years, during that time he was also a big part of the neighborhood watch, and secretary of many bowling leagues, and associations. He also was a charter member of the Molalla Moose, and volunteered at Colton School, Territorial Sports Program, Elmira High School Booster Club, and was on the Parish Council of both Saint James Catholic Church and St. Catherine's Catholic Church. He enjoyed elk and deer hunting, bowling, hockey, baseball, football, John Wayne movies, WWII history, and root beer floats. Ron is survived by 4 children; Richard, Jim, David and Chris. 6 grandchildren; Jake, Scott, Brian, Tim, Laura, and Jessica (though many more called him Grandpa). And 8 great-grandchildren; Nora, Aurora, Walter, Bella, Kreidynce, Monty, Norman, and Gloria. Ron, Dad, grandpa, and great grandpa will be missed by us all.
